Understanding GSM: Why It Matters for 5t Bamboo PJs
GSM, or grams per square meter, is a critical factor in the production of bamboo pajamas. It directly affects fabric weight, thickness, and feel. For 5t bamboo PJs, selecting the optimum GSM ensures comfort while maintaining durability and breathability. The ideal GSM range for bamboo fabric in children’s clothing is typically 150-220 GSM. Here's why:
- Lightweight for Comfort: Lower GSM fabrics (150-180 GSM) offer a lightweight feel, which is perfect for pajamas designed for active toddlers who need breathable materials.
- Medium GSM for Durability: Pjs within the 180-220 GSM range strike a balance between softness and durability, ensuring they can endure frequent wash cycles without sacrificing quality.
- Moisture Management: Bamboo’s inherent moisture-wicking properties are amplified with higher GSM fabrics, keeping children dry and comfortable throughout the night.
Industrial machinery plays a key role in achieving targeted GSM without compromising on quality. With advancements in loom technology, manufacturers can precisely control the density and weight distribution during the weaving process to create tailored bamboo textiles for 5t-sized apparel.
Fabric Density: Balancing Drape, Softness, and Strength
Fabric density is another technical parameter that defines the performance of bamboo PJs. It measures the number of threads per square inch, influencing the product’s tactile qualities and durability. A higher density improves tear resistance, while a lower density enhances softness and drape—a crucial requirement for children’s sleepwear.
For size 5t bamboo PJs, industrial-level weaving machines ensure uniform fabric density. The goal is to avoid over-tight weaving—which can reduce stretch—or under-tight weaving, which can compromise durability. Bamboo fabric, due to its inherent flexibility, benefits from density values ranging from 40-60 threads/inch.

To achieve the optimal density, manufacturers utilize computerized jacquard and air-jet looms for precise control. These machines are programmed with specific tension parameters to balance stretchability with stability. Combined with regular quality checks, this ensures that the output meets the demanding requirements of children's sleepwear.
Industrial Machinery for Bamboo Textile Production
Advanced machinery plays a pivotal role in converting raw bamboo fibers into high-quality PJs. Unlike traditional cotton or polyester, bamboo fibers require specialized equipment to extract their natural properties without degrading the material. Below is a breakdown of the machinery involved:

- Bamboo Fiber Extraction: The process starts with steam explosion or chemical retting to break down bamboo stalks into usable cellulose fibers. Machines like high-pressure digester systems are widely employed in this stage.
- Yarn Spinning Equipment: After extraction, carding and spinning are carried out to convert bamboo fibers into yarn. Ring spinning machines are top-tier options for producing smooth, durable yarn for apparel.
- Weaving and Knitting Units: Bamboo textiles for sleepwear are typically produced using knit fabric due to its stretchiness. Circular knitting machines, combined with warp knit technology, ensure seamless production tailored for children's garments.
- Dyeing and Finishing Systems: Bamboo fibers take dye exceptionally well, and modern presses and dyeing vats are equipped for eco-friendly coloring processes. Softening agents are applied during this stage to enhance the silky feel of bamboo PJs.
- Automated Cutting and Sewing: Once the fabric is ready, automated cutting and sewing units tailor the material into size-accurate pajamas. Computerized templates ensure precision, reducing waste and turnaround time.
The Future of Bamboo Pajamas: Innovations in Sustainability
While technical advancements have optimized the quality of bamboo PJs for the 5t demographic, industry attention has shifted to sustainability. Manufacturers are integrating more eco-efficient machinery to reduce energy consumption and minimize water usage. For example:
- Biodegradable Processing Chemicals: Using enzymes and natural solvents during fiber extraction reduces chemical waste and ensures a cleaner production cycle.
- Energy-Efficient Machines: Textile factories now employ solar-powered machinery or ultramodern systems with regenerative power usage features.
- Waste Recycling Systems: Bamboo textile production can produce residual cellulose waste. This is now being recycled into byproducts like paper pulp or high-performance composite materials.
- Digitalization: The inclusion of smart technologies in cutting, weaving, and finishing operations enables real-time monitoring and reduces human error, increasing production efficiency.
These innovations not only redefine traditional manufacturing processes but also position bamboo sleepwear as a premium, eco-friendly alternative for B2B partners exploring sustainable textiles for their product lines.
